Instructions to make Ugali and greens with fried meat and kachumbari#4weekchallenge:
  1. Boil your meat,as you prepare your onions,tomatoes, coriander and the green chilies.divide the onions into three and tomatoes into 2 ana coriander into 2 also. Cut your kales n spinach to your preferable size.
  2. For the fried meat.Add your cooking oil into a sufuria,let it heat add your first onions.stir till golden brown add your meat stir then add you tomatoes first batch.cover it with a lid to cook the tomatoes. After a few mins add your chili cubes and salt to taste then stir and add some water and leave it to cook.after 3 min they are ready.
  3. For the greens,kale and spinach add cooking oil in a sufuria let it heat then add your second batch of onions and salt stir then add your greens stir abit let it cook for 3 mins(I love my greens not overcooked).
  4. For the ugali,boil water in a sufuria when ready add your maize flour till its firm n soft let it cook a while then remove its ready.
  5. For the kachumbari,use the remaining onions,tomatoes,coriander and the green chilies mix them then add ovacado and salt mix them again then serve your food.
